The Right State of Mind podcast is a weekly conversation with Charlie Taylor Jr., a licensed therapist in Charlotte, North Carolina, about all things mental health and personal development.

In this episode, Charlie discusses generational trauma with guest Dentavius Barber, a fellow therapist in the Charlotte, NC area. They define generational trauma as the passing down of traumatic experiences from one generation to the next. They highlight the importance of self-awareness and seeking the right help to break the cycle of generational trauma. Charlie also discusses the common examples and impacts of generational trauma, particularly in relation to substance abuse and cultural norms. They emphasize the need to change the stigma around mental health, especially for men, and encourage individuals to educate themselves, practice self-care, and connect with others to heal from generational trauma.
